¿Cómo haces la transición desde el primer prototipo hasta el producto final?
Si utilizas Integranova la respuesta es: ¡mucho más rápido!
Hay muy buenas herramientas para crear “mockups” o versiones iniciales de un producto. Son muy útiles cuando quieres invertir poco esfuerzo para crear rápidamente algo a lo que tus clientes puedan hincar el diente para que te digan si el producto que quieres desarrollar va en la dirección correcta. Pero una vez conseguida la aprobación del cliente y se te encarga la construcción del producto real, cuando comienza de verdad el desarrollo, terminas por descartar el prototipo para enfocarte en el desarrollo del producto “de verdad”.
Probablemente descartes también las herramientas que utilizaste para crear el prototipo, porque solo entregan funcionalidad limitada como, por ejemplo, métodos CRUD.
O puede que continues utilizando las mismas herramientas con las que construiste el prototipo, sólo que deberás invertir un esfuerzo considerablemente mayor para completar el desarrollo del producto final.
Si comparas Integranova con herramientas de prototipado rápido, puedes tener la falsa impresión de que estas últimas aumentan la productividad. La verdad sea dicha, muchas herramientas de prototipado rápido hacen un trabajo fantástico a la hora de simplificar la tarea de construir “mockups” y prototipos: con unos simples diagramas, o tal vez arrastrando y soltando unos pocos componentes desde una paleta a un lienzo en blanco estamos listos para que la herramienta genere “automágicamente” un prototipo que más o menos funciona.
Pero no caigamos en esta falsa ilusión. Esta simplicidad y facilidad de uso tiene un coste oculto: la limitada funcionalidad que se obtiene. Los prototipos construidos con este tipo de herramientas hacen tan poco, que tus clientes sólo pueden imaginarse cómo será el producto final, pero no pueden realmente someter a pruebas el prototipo para hacerse una buena idea de lo que será el producto. Este tipo de prototipos están condenados a desaparecer, pues se vuelven inútiles rápidamente.
Esto puede parecer irrelevante cuando se trata de construir un primer prototipo. Sólo queremos construir rápidamente algo que “parezca funcionar”, ¿verdad? Ya nos encargaremos de construir el producto real a su debido tiempo, cuando el cliente nos dé luz verde.
Pero la pregunta es: ¿por qué tirar por la borda el esfuerzo que invertimos en construir el prototipo inicial? ¿Acaso no nos gustaría hacer evolucionar nuestro prototipo, iterativamente, hasta alcanzar el estatus de producto final? ¿No sería genial que nuestro prototipo fuese realmente la primera versión del producto que aspiramos a entregar? ¿No sería genial poder hacer todo esto con las mismas herramientas que utilizamos para construir el prototipo inicial?
Aquí es donde entra Integranova.
Con Integranova puedes utilizar el mismo conjunto de herramientas en todas las etapas del ciclo de desarrollo en la que te encuentres: desde la toma de requisitos inicial, pasando por la construcción de los primeros prototipos, la creación incremental de versiones sprint tras sprint, hasta la entrega del producto final listo para su despliegue en un entorno de producción.
Con Integranova no desperdicias ningún esfuerzo, puesto que todo lo que crees en tus modelos conceptuales puede se transformado automáticamente en código totalmente funcional, por lo que tus modelos pueden evolucionar desde artefactos muy simples hasta sistemas de información realmente grandes y complejos.
Más aún: si solo necesitas entregar un prototipo muy simple, con funcionalidad muy limitada o una simulación de esta (o, incluso, sin funcionalidad en absoluto), existen herramientas de prototipado rápido que pueden ser una alternativa a Integranova (aunque sólo puedan entregar funcionalidad muy limitada). Sin embargo, si quieres presentar a tus clientes prototipos con un buen subconjunto de la funcionalidad total, implementando completamente dicho subconjunto, entonces Integranova es tu mejor opción.
Además, con Integranova estás mejor preparado para preservar el conocimiento. Imagina que estás utilizando una herramienta de prototipado rápido para construir tu primer prototipo. Luego descartas el prototipo y pasas a utilizar un conjunto diferente de herramientas para construir el producto real. El conocimiento sobre el producto a construir que capturaste parcialmente en la herramienta de prototipado rápido deberá ser portado al conjunto de herramientas que utilices para construir el producto real. Muy probablemente, parte de ese conocimiento se perderá en el proceso de transición. De acuerdo, no habrá gran cantidad de conocimiento en un simple prototipo. Pero, sin importar lo poco o mucho conocimiento que haya, ¿por qué perderlo?
En conclusión: Integranova es una tecnología que te permite construir prototipos totalmente funcionales y evolucionarlos iterativamente mediante versiones incrementales hasta alcanzar la fase de producto final, todo con las mismas herramientas, con mayor productividad y por menos coste en términos de tiempo y dinero.
Conozca más en futuros posts sobre Integranova Model Execution System.
Si quiere saber más sobre Integranova MES o le gustaría ver una demo, contacte con nosotros.